The document describes 15 examples of gamified e-learning assessments that make assessments more engaging for learners. Formative assessments check understanding after course units while summative assessments evaluate knowledge at the end of a course. Examples include games like Bouquets and Brickbats, Fabulous Four, You CAN Do It!, and Who Wants to Be a Millionaire that turn assessments into interactive experiences that motivate learners. Gamified assessments help evaluate learners in a fun way and generate interest in online courses.
